    Boosting "Drive Forever": Technical Tweaks and Tricks

    Alright, let's get into the nitty-gritty of technical optimization. This is where we roll up our sleeves and delve into the more hands-on aspects of boosting "Drive Forever." Don't worry, it's not all complicated code and confusing jargon. We're going to break it down step by step, so everyone can follow along. First up, we have resource management. This is the cornerstone of any performance upgrade. It's all about making sure that "Drive Forever" has enough "fuel" to run smoothly. This involves making sure that other applications aren't eating up your system's processing power. Look at your Task Manager (or Activity Monitor on a Mac) to see which processes are consuming the most resources. Close any unnecessary programs running in the background. Every little bit helps. The same goes for keeping your hardware drivers up to date. These are the programs that allow your computer to communicate with its various components. Outdated drivers can lead to performance bottlenecks and compatibility issues. Check for updates regularly. Don't underestimate the power of a quick restart. Restarting your computer clears out temporary files and processes, giving "Drive Forever" a fresh start. Over time, your system can accumulate a lot of clutter. Regular maintenance, such as disk defragmentation (for older hard drives) or disk cleanup, can free up space and improve performance. These tools remove unnecessary files and optimize your system for smoother operation. Now, let's talk about settings. Many applications and games have settings that impact performance. Lowering the graphics settings, for example, can significantly improve frame rates if you're experiencing slowdowns. Adjusting these settings can make a world of difference.

    It is important to understand the capabilities of your hardware and tailor your settings accordingly. Lastly, don't forget the importance of your internet connection, especially if "Drive Forever" has online components. A stable, high-speed connection minimizes lag and ensures a smoother experience. Consider using an Ethernet cable instead of Wi-Fi for a more reliable connection. If you're using Wi-Fi, make sure you're close to the router and that there aren't any obstacles interfering with the signal.     Keeping "Drive Forever" Running Smoothly: Regular Maintenance

    Alright, guys, let's talk about maintenance. Think of this as the equivalent of a regular oil change and tune-up for your computer. It's the secret sauce that keeps "Drive Forever" running smoothly over the long haul. Regular maintenance is crucial to prevent performance degradation and keep things running at peak efficiency. Neglecting these tasks can lead to slowdowns, crashes, and a generally frustrating experience. First up, we've got disk cleanup. Over time, your computer accumulates a lot of temporary files, cached data, and other unnecessary junk. These files can take up valuable storage space and slow down your system. Regularly running a disk cleanup utility removes these files, freeing up space and improving performance. Next, there is disk defragmentation. If you're using a traditional hard drive (HDD), data can become fragmented over time, meaning it's scattered across the disk. This fragmentation slows down the read/write speeds, making your system feel sluggish. Defragmenting your hard drive reorganizes the data, improving access times and overall performance. The maintenance is essential if you are using a standard hard drive. Another key part is software updates. We have previously mentioned the importance of keeping your software up to date. Updates often include bug fixes, performance improvements, and security patches. Regularly check for and install updates for your operating system, drivers, and any other software you use. It's like giving your computer a health check-up. The same goes for hardware checks. Make sure your computer is not overheating. Overheating can cause performance throttling and hardware damage. Ensure your fans are working properly and that your system is adequately ventilated. Consider cleaning out dust from your computer's components, as dust can trap heat and reduce cooling efficiency. Last, but not least, is backup and restore. Data loss can be devastating. Regularly back up your important files and data. Create a system restore point so that you can revert to a previous state if something goes wrong. These are critical steps in protecting your data and ensuring the long-term stability of your system.     Troubleshooting Common "Drive Forever" Issues

    Let's tackle some common troubleshooting scenarios. Even with the best optimization efforts, you might encounter issues. Don't worry; most problems have simple solutions. First up, we have performance lags and slowdowns. If you're experiencing lag, the first step is to check your system resources. Is your CPU or RAM maxing out? Close unnecessary programs to free up resources. Also, adjust your graphics settings if possible. Lowering the resolution or graphical details can significantly improve performance. Next is crashes and freezes. If "Drive Forever" crashes frequently, there might be a compatibility issue. Make sure your system meets the minimum requirements. Try updating your drivers, especially your graphics card drivers. Reinstalling the application is another option to consider. Errors and glitches can be annoying. If you encounter errors or glitches, try restarting the application. A simple restart often resolves minor issues. Check online forums and communities, as other users may have encountered the same problem and found a solution. Also, there's network connectivity problems. If you're experiencing network issues, start by checking your internet connection. Make sure you have a stable, high-speed connection. Restart your router and modem. If you're playing online, make sure your firewall isn't blocking the connection. If you're still having trouble, contact your internet service provider. You will be able to resolve any problems by being proactive. Now, about compatibility issues, ensure that your hardware and software are compatible with "Drive Forever." Check the system requirements and make sure you meet them. It is important to update your drivers. Outdated drivers can cause conflicts. In case of persistent problems, consider reaching out to the "Drive Forever" support team or community forums for assistance. These communities are often a great source of knowledge and potential solutions. Troubleshooting can be a process of elimination. Don't get discouraged if the first solution doesn't work. Keep trying different approaches until you find the one that resolves the issue. Persistence is the key.
